Speaker Biograghy: Paul is Director, Passenger for the International Air Transport Association. He is responsible for the strategic direction of how IATA is working to improve the experience of the passenger through process and technology enhancement. Paul leads the industry initiatives for improving the passenger experience through the Fast Travel, Passenger Facilitation and Smart Security projects, as well as development areas related to new innovations including biometrics, baggage and mobile solutions. Paul also leads various industry standards bodies tasked with delivering change in airline and airport processes. Prior to his current role, Paul created the IATA Common Use Self-Service and Fast Travel projects. He has been in the aviation industry for 20 years.

11:00 - 11:30 - Panel Discussion: The airport capacity enhancement at Narita Airport
Synopsis: NAA, which manages Tokyo’s Narita Airport, engaged IATA and jointly launched a project in 2014 to conduct a study on challenges and opportunities for the implementation of Fast Travel initiatives for international travellers at Narita Airport. Through the study, IATA provided recommendations on how the various Fast Travel initiatives should be implemented and integrated with the existing operations environment at Narita Airport. The implementation issues and challenges, as well as impact on terminal capacity and operations, have been studied thoroughly. Narita International (NRT) is the launch airport for this innovative project with IATA.
